Background

Fox Video was an Italian home entertainment company. It has no relation to 20th Century Fox's home video unit from the 1990's.

Logo (Late 1980s-1990s)


Visuals: There is on a spinnning starfield the segmented text "FOX VIDEO" in 3D in a Bauhaus font fly into the screen. It then proceeds to become smaller as it flies further into the starfield, and a flash occurs. The planet Earth flies in and the screen zooms to the top of it, right into a blue city skyline. It pans and shines as the company text returns spinning in from the top like a gyroscope. The skyline then fades out, leaving only the logo, which pans forward as the word "PRESENTA" in 2D in the same Bauhaus font zooms in underneath.

Technique: CGI.

Audio: A futuristic and dramatic synth tune.

Availability: It was seen on Paris Models.
